Randy Waldrum reveals teamtalk with Asisat Oshoala before Australia win

By Wale Mustapha
Head Coach of Nigeria’s senior women’s national team, Randy Waldrum has disclosed his pre match talks with striker Asisat Oshoala before the team’s 3-2 win over Australia in the Matchday Two of Group B FIFA Women’s World Cup on Thursday.
The Super Falcons came from a goal down to record the famous win over the tournament co-host with Oshoala scoring what would then be the winning goal of the match as a substitute.
Coach Waldrum admits his conversation with the Barcelona forward from the bench was part of the team’s strategies and game management which paid off.
“Asisat is a player that loves to play. No player wants to be on the bench. I told her prior to the game that she would not be starting,” the American tactician told media.
“I told her that I would need her to be on the pitch for 30mins. I know her quality. I knew it would be better for her that way in the game.
“And you could see that she was amazingly okay. She had physical presence, which caused some problems for Australia, she understood the role given to her,” Waldrum said.
Oshoala has now become the first Nigerian to score in three consecutive FIFA Women’s World Cup with her goal against the Matildas.
